The 6RT Thickener Underflow Borehole installation is located southeast of the intersection of Routt County <br />Roads 27 (RCR27) and 33 (RCR33), on the north side of Foidel Creek and the Twentymile Mine railroad spur. The <br />Thickener Underflow Borehole extends approximately 540 from the surface into the sealed EMD mine workings. An <br />existing light -use road extends approximately 250 feet from RCR33 to this location. The 7RT Thickener Underflow <br />Borehole installation is located east of both the intersection of Routt County Roads 27 (RCR27) and 33 (RCR33) and <br />the 6RT Borehole, on the north side of Foidel Creek and the Twentymile Mine railroad spur. The 7RT Thickener <br />Underflow Borehole will extend approximately 850 feet from the surface into the sealed EMD mine workings. The <br />2MN Thickener Underflow Borehole installation is located near the north edge of the existing Mine Facilities Area, <br />between the existing Weld Shop and the Twentymile Railroad Spur and is accessed by a short (550 feet) access road <br />from the existing mine road. The 2MN Thickener Underflow Borehole extends approximately 150 feet from the surface <br />into the existing active 2MN No. 6 Mine Entry. From this location, the coal slurry is piped underground approximately <br />2,650 feet and 3,850 feet, respectively, to horizontal boreholes into the sealed 7 -Right and 8 -Right Panels in the Eastern <br />Mining District (EMD). <br />An additional thickener underflow borehole was added in the WMD in 2017. The 12 -Left Thickener Underflow <br />Borehole is located off RCR27 just east of the intersection with County Road 37 on the north side of the road. The <br />borehole extends into the WMD mine workings approximately 1,260 feet in the 12 Left Inby Panel. In 2018 four <br />additional borehole locations are proposed and permitted in the WMD in panels 14, 15, 16, and 17. All four locations <br />are along County Road 27 with 14 -Left and 15 -Left on the East side and 16 -Left and 17 -Left on the west side, all are <br />within 700 feet of County Road 27. All boreholes will be drilled into the inby panel of their associated panel, the depths <br />are 1,370 feet, 1381 feet, 1408 feet, and 1405 feet respectively. <br />Three additional thickener underflow boreholes will be added in the SWMD in 2016 and 2017. The first SWMD <br />Thickener Underflow Borehole will be located near the Fish Creek Borehole road where it joins RCR27. Two alternate <br />borehole locations have been identified, only one of which will be initially constructed and developed. The first location <br />1 (in Panel 2SW) is located on the west side of RCR27 between the west entrance and the Fish Creek Borehole road, <br />and has been selected for construction through TRI 6-86. The second location (in Panel l SW) is located on the east side <br />of RCR27 and will be accessed from the Fish Creek Borehole road this location was an alternative and will not be <br />constructed at this time but may be a potential site in the future. The SWMD Thickener Underflow Borehole in 2SW <br />will extend from the surface into the sealed SWMD mine workings at a maximum of approximately 750 feet. TC also <br />constructed a test borehole (Sandstone Sub Test Borehole) to evaluate conditions in the 3SW Gateroad (WMD) for a <br />future thickener underflow borehole. The test hole is located on the existing Sandstone Substation pad, and will be <br />directionally drilled to intersect the 3SW Gateroad at a depth of approximately 420 -feet. Conditions in this area were <br />favorable, TC converted the test borehole to a thickener underflow borehole, which involved boring the test hole out to <br />22 to 24 inches for the surface casing and 12 to 15 inches for the finished borehole, setting and cementing a 16 to 18 <br />inch surface casing to a depth of approximately 60 feet, setting and cementing a 8 to 11 inch borehole casing to a <br />depth of approximately 420 feet, and setting an 8 -foot covered CMP manhole with lightening protection in-place to <br />protect the well -head. The third proposed borehole will extend approximately 1,060 feet into the 1 SW Panel at a location <br />north of the Sandstone cliffs adjacent to the mine facilities in the SWMD. This borehole will be accessed from the <br />existing ranch road which is used to access the Union Cellular tower from the Fish Creek Road. Minor road <br />improvements to provide for year-round access will include limited grading, placement of water -bars and minor work <br />on the existing ditches, and placement of gravel surfacing materials. <br />In order for the thickener underflow to reach the 1 SW and the 12, 14, 15, 16, & 17 -Left thickener underflow boreholes, <br />a pump boost station was installed at the 2SW borehole pad location. The pump boost station will consist of a one - <br />foot thick, 20 x 20 foot concrete pad, a pump building, the booster pump and piping connections, and a new power <br />line ran from the facilities area to assist with electrical connections and pump controls. In 2019 a 10' X 18' pre- <br />fabricated master control building, an additional transformer, and an 18' X 32' addition to the pump building to house <br />an additional pump system will be added to the pump station to assist in the pumping operations of the larger <br />additional pipeline network. <br />At each of these locations (except the Sandstone Sub location, where a pad already exists), a drill -pad and required <br />drainage structures were or will be constructed. Buried thickener underflow pipelines have been or will be installed <br />between the existing washplant facilities and the thickener underflow boreholes. The locations of the thickener <br />underflow boreholes and the associated pipelines are shown on the Surface Facilities and Freshwater Systems Map, Map <br />24 (1/4). Design information for the thickener underflow boreholes and pipelines is provided in Exhibits 49K and 49S. <br />MR19-312 2.05-32.5 03/11/19 <br />
